Brand Deep Dive: celimax

For this edition of our Brand Deep Dive, we want to talk about a viral brand that has definitely taken over social media with its innovative formulations and impressive results. From exfoliating toner pads to retinal-powered skincare, Celimax has been getting more and more attention from K-beauty enthusiasts around the world. Let’s dive into Celimax.

Established in 2019, Celimax started as a single-product company with the Ji Woo Gae Heartleaf BHA Peeling Pad. Since then, the brand has continued developing its product range based on surveys and interviews with thousands of consumers, making it a K-beauty brand that puts consumer needs at the heart of its development process.

Celimax’s brand principles focus on solving consumers’ skin concerns correctly, creating products together with their customers, and relying on research-based formulations. Rather than focusing heavily on packaging or short-lived trends, the brand puts its attention on the formulas themselves, working with consumers to address what it calls their “unspoken skin concerns.”

And looking at the brand’s ever-growing product range, it seems this approach is definitely working.

Product Lines

JI WOO GAE

The OG line of Celimax and the one that started it all, Ji Woo Gae is focused on gentle exfoliation and helping remove accumulated dead skin cells and excess sebum.

Its signature ingredient combination includes Heartleaf and BHA, making the line particularly interesting for those looking to improve skin texture and keep congested skin feeling fresh and balanced.

The collection has expanded well beyond the original peeling pad and now includes toner pads, cleansers, body care, and masks.

NONI

The Noni line brings the antioxidant-rich Noni fruit into the spotlight. Known for its nourishing and soothing properties, Noni is combined with other skin-loving ingredients to help maintain a hydrated, comfortable, and healthy-looking complexion.

This is one of Celimax’s more extensive collections, covering several steps of the skincare routine and making it easy to incorporate Noni-focused products into your daily routine.

CICA

Cica is practically a staple in K-beauty at this point, so naturally, Celimax has its own take on this beloved ingredient.

The Cica line centers around Centella Asiatica and focuses on calming, hydrating, and supporting skin that feels irritated or stressed. It’s a particularly interesting range for those who want to keep their routine simple while giving their skin some extra soothing care.

BRIGHTENING

For those looking to even out their complexion, the Brightening line focuses on ingredients such as Tranexamic Acid, making it particularly interesting for uneven skin tone, pigmentation, and post-acne marks.

The collection includes a blemish serum, cream, toner pads, sheet masks, and sunscreen, giving you plenty of options to incorporate brightening care into your routine.

VITAMIN A

And now for the social media star of Celimax: the Vitamin A line.

This collection is centered around Retinal, a Vitamin A derivative known for supporting skin renewal and improving the appearance of fine lines, texture, and overall skin firmness.

Given the more targeted nature of these formulas, the collection is smaller and focuses on products such as a spot cream, serum, gel mask, and moisturizer.

As with any Vitamin A product, this is a line where we recommend starting slowly and paying attention to how your skin reacts, especially if you’re new to retinal.

DUAL BARRIER

Developed with dry and sensitive skin in mind, the Dual Barrier line is all about hydration and skin barrier support.

Its formulations feature ingredients such as ceramides and peptide complexes, helping replenish moisture and support the skin’s natural protective barrier.

This is the kind of range we would reach for when our skin is feeling dry, tight, or simply needs a little extra TLC.

OIL CONTROL

As the name suggests, the Oil Control collection focuses on balancing excess sebum while maintaining hydration.

The formulas are designed for oily and combination skin, helping manage shine and congestion without completely stripping the skin of moisture. The collection includes essences, creams, and sunscreen, allowing you to incorporate oil-control products throughout your routine.
